Understanding Taxi Services: Private Hire vs. Hackney Carriages

In the UK, and specifically within Macclesfield, taxis generally fall into two categories, each with distinct regulations and characteristics:

Hackney Carriages (Black Cabs)

These are the traditional 'taxis' that you can hail directly from the street or find at designated taxi ranks, such as those often found near the train station or town centre. In Macclesfield, they might not always be the iconic black cab shape but will be identifiable by a 'TAXI' sign on the roof and a licence plate displayed by Cheshire East Council. They are metered, meaning the fare is calculated based on distance and time using a regulated tariff.

  • Pros: Can be hailed instantly, regulated fares, often available at ranks.
  • Cons: May not always be readily available in all areas, especially outside the town centre.

Private Hire Vehicles (Minicabs)

Private hire vehicles, often referred to as minicabs, must be pre-booked through an operator. They cannot be hailed from the street or picked up at a rank. These vehicles range widely in make and model but will display a smaller, discreet licence plate from Cheshire East Council, usually on the rear. The fare is typically agreed upon at the time of booking, or calculated by the operator, rather than strictly by a meter.

  • Pros: Guaranteed availability (if booked in advance), often more flexible with specific pick-up locations, can sometimes be more cost-effective for longer journeys if a fixed price is agreed.
  • Cons: Must be pre-booked, cannot be hailed.

It is crucial to never get into an unbooked private hire vehicle, as it is illegal and uninsured for that journey, compromising your safety.

Finding a Reliable Taxi in Macclesfield

Even if a specific service you're familiar with is temporarily offline, there are multiple ways to find and book a taxi in Macclesfield:

1. Local Taxi Company Phone Numbers

The most traditional and often reliable method is to call a local taxi company directly. A quick online search for 'taxis Macclesfield' will yield several results. Keep a list of a few numbers handy, especially for evening or early morning journeys.

2. Taxi Ranks

Check for designated taxi ranks in prominent locations, such as Macclesfield Train Station or near the main shopping areas in the town centre. Hackney carriages will wait here for passengers.

3. Mobile Apps

Many local and national taxi companies now offer mobile apps for booking and tracking your ride. These apps provide convenience, transparency on fares, and estimated arrival times. Check app stores for 'Macclesfield taxi' or common UK taxi booking apps that operate in the area.

4. Hotel Receptions & Local Businesses

If you're staying in a hotel, the reception desk will almost certainly have a list of trusted local taxi companies they regularly use. Similarly, pubs, restaurants, and other local businesses often have numbers for reliable services.

5. Online Directories

Websites like Yell.com, Google Maps, or local community websites often list taxi companies operating in Macclesfield, complete with contact details and reviews.

What to Look For in a Macclesfield Taxi Service

When choosing a taxi service, whether for a one-off trip or regular use, consider the following factors to ensure a good experience:

  • Licensing: Always ensure the vehicle and driver are fully licensed by Cheshire East Council. Drivers should wear an ID badge, and the vehicle should display its licence plates.
  • Reputation & Reviews: Check online reviews (Google, TripAdvisor, local forums) to gauge the company's reliability and customer service.
  • Availability: Do they operate 24/7? Are they available for pre-bookings, especially for early morning airport runs or late-night pick-ups?
  • Fleet Quality: Are the vehicles well-maintained, clean, and comfortable?
  • Pricing Transparency: Is the fare structure clear? Do they offer fixed fares for common journeys, or is it metered? Always confirm the approximate cost before setting off, especially for private hire.
  • Customer Service: Are the booking staff helpful and polite? Are drivers professional and possess good local knowledge?
  • Payment Options: Do they accept cash, card payments, or mobile payments?

Factors Affecting Taxi Fares in Macclesfield

The cost of your taxi journey in Macclesfield can vary based on several elements:

  • Distance: The primary factor; longer journeys naturally cost more.
  • Time of Day: Night-time rates (typically after 11 PM or midnight) and public holiday rates are usually higher than daytime rates.
  • Waiting Time: If the driver has to wait for you, additional charges may apply.
  • Number of Passengers: While standard fares cover a certain number of passengers, very large groups might require a larger vehicle, potentially incurring a higher base fare.
  • Specific Requests: Special requests like child seats (if provided by the company) or extra luggage space might influence the price.
  • Booking Method: Some apps or telephone bookings might have a small booking fee.

Typical Fare Components (General Example - always confirm with your chosen provider):

ComponentDescriptionImpact on Fare
Base Fare / Flag DropInitial charge when the meter starts or booking commences.Fixed initial cost.
Per Mile/Km RateCharge for each unit of distance travelled.Increases with journey length.
Per Minute Rate (Waiting Time)Charge for time spent stationary or moving slowly.Increases if held in traffic or driver waits.
Night/Weekend SurchargeAdditional percentage or fixed fee for off-peak hours.Increases fare during specific times.
Minimum FareSmallest charge for any journey, regardless of distance.Ensures short trips are viable for drivers.

Safety Tips When Using Taxis in Macclesfield

Your safety is paramount. Follow these tips for a secure taxi experience:

  • Always Book Private Hire: If using a private hire vehicle, ensure it is pre-booked. Never get into an unbooked vehicle that approaches you on the street.
  • Check Driver ID & Vehicle Licence: Before getting in, verify the driver's ID badge matches their photo and that the vehicle displays the correct Cheshire East Council licence plates.
  • Share Your Journey: Many apps allow you to share your journey details with a trusted contact. If not, text a friend or family member the vehicle's registration number and estimated arrival time.
  • Sit in the Back: Unless there's a specific reason, sitting in the rear passenger seat is generally safer.
  • Keep Valuables Secure: Keep your phone, wallet, and other valuables out of sight and secure.
  • Trust Your Gut: If something feels off, politely decline the ride and find another taxi.
  • Report Concerns: If you have any concerns about a driver or vehicle, note down the licence details and report it to Cheshire East Council's licensing department.

Frequently Asked Questions About Taxis in Macclesfield

Q: Can I pay for my taxi with a card in Macclesfield?

A: Many modern taxi services and drivers in Macclesfield now accept card payments, including contactless. However, it's always best to confirm your preferred payment method when booking or before starting your journey, as some smaller operators might still be cash-only.

Q: Are taxis available 24/7 in Macclesfield?

A: While many taxi companies offer 24/7 service, availability can vary, especially during very quiet hours (e.g., late night/early morning on weekdays) or during peak demand periods. It's highly recommended to pre-book for journeys at these times, particularly if you have a crucial appointment like an airport transfer.

Q: How far in advance should I book a taxi for an airport transfer from Macclesfield?

A: For airport transfers (e.g., to Manchester Airport), it's advisable to book at least 24-48 hours in advance, especially during peak travel seasons or for early morning flights. This ensures you secure a vehicle and allows the company to plan their schedule efficiently.

Q: What should I do if I leave something in a taxi?

A: If you realise you've left an item in a taxi, contact the taxi company you used as soon as possible, providing them with details of your journey (date, time, pick-up/drop-off locations) and a description of the lost item. The sooner you report it, the higher the chance of recovery.

Q: Are there accessible taxis in Macclesfield?

A: Many taxi companies in Macclesfield operate vehicles that are wheelchair accessible. It's crucial to specify your accessibility needs when booking so that the company can dispatch an appropriate vehicle. Booking in advance is highly recommended for accessible taxis.
